Waterworks

AD Waterworks brings together leading independent distributors and best-in-class suppliers serving the waterworks industry.

Our distributors support the full range of municipal water systems, sewer infrastructure, and water and wastewater treatment needs in the waterworks market.

Through AD’s scale, suppliers gain a more efficient way to engage with strong, growth-minded independents — expanding reach, improving alignment, and supporting shared success across the waterworks channel.

Committees

The Waterworks Vendor Committee reviews and approves prospective and existing suppliers consistent with the organization’s mission and commitments.

 

The Waterworks Supplier Advisory Council offers AD management independent advice and recommendations on a wide range of subjects including strategic industry trends, opportunities to enhance manufacturer/distributor partnerships, and methods to generate reductions in channel costs.
